Find work that interest you, meets your financial needs, but is otherwise easy, so it frees up your time, then use that time to actually figure out what you want to do.
The things you are going to regret not doing are things that you have interest in, but otherwise have no motivation to do because work is taking up your time/energy (both mental and physical). You aren't going to regret working at more "boring" job if it gives you the ability to do those things.
